Understanding Your Audience: The Parent Perspective

To effectively engage parents, it’s crucial to understand their concerns, questions, and needs when it comes to their children's dental health. Parents often seek reassurance, expert advice, and practical tips through online content.

Identify Common Concerns

Fear of Dental Visits: Many children experience anxiety regarding dental appointments. Understanding Treatments: Parents want clear explanations about procedures their children may undergo. Preventive Care Information: Content that educates on the significance of regular check-ups is vital.

Creating High-Quality Content for Parents

High-quality content should be informative, relatable, and easily digestible. Here are key elements to consider:

Use Simple Language

Avoid jargon when discussing dental topics. Instead of "orthodontic evaluations," say "checking teeth straightness."

image

Visual Elements Matter

Including images or videos can enhance understanding. A video demonstrating a dental procedure can demystify the experience for both parents and kids.

Content Types That Engage Parents

Different types of content can capture attention and build trust:

Blog Posts & Articles

Regular blog posts discussing common dental issues can attract recurring visitors. Topics might include:

    The Importance of Baby Teeth Tips for Preventing Cavities When Should My Child First Visit the Dentist?

Infographics

Visual representations of data or processes can simplify complex information. For example, an infographic showing the stages of tooth development could be very beneficial.

Building Trust Through Testimonials and Reviews

Parents often rely on reviews before selecting a dentist for their child. Encourage satisfied clients to leave positive testimonials on platforms like Google or Yelp.

image

How To Gather Reviews Effectively?

After an appointment, send a follow-up email thanking them. Include a link directing them where they can leave a review. Offer an incentive like a discount on future visits.

Utilizing Social Media Platforms Wisely

Social media can serve as an invaluable tool in engaging parents:

Platforms to Consider

Facebook: Great for community engagement. Instagram: Perfect for visually appealing posts showcasing happy patients or educational infographics. Pinterest: Share tips on kids' dental hygiene through creative visuals.

Engagement Through Educational Webinars and Workshops

Offering webinars on topics such as “How to Care for Your Child's Teeth” not only positions you as an expert but also allows real-time interaction with parents.
